With each of these error messages there may be an indication
of a distance. Some errors (e.g. invalid termination) do not
give conclusive information about the distance.
Moreover, all error messages may also include the indication
"uncertain error". This may be indicated, if the cause of the
error could be detected only roughly, thus permitting only an
error estimation.
Also with uncertain error situations, the PROFIBUS
segment has problems in any case, even if the
measured error is relatively small. Due to EMV and
high baud rates (≥ 1.5 Mbit) this may lead to severe
communication problems.
An effective method for determining errors in their
position is to divide the segment into several sub-
segments, and to submit them to separate examinations.
